Civil Engineering Associate, Transportation (Roadway Design)
(Hybrid)
What We're Looking For:
Michael Baker International is actively seeking a Civil Engineering Associate, Transportation to assist in the delivery of Virginia Transportation Projects from inception through completion. This is an exciting career opportunity to be part of and contribute to a growing transportation team with one of the preeminent national transportation engineering firms to focus on delivering innovative and sustainable solutions to VDOT and local governments.
What Youll Do:
You will work together with other team members towards the successful delivery of roadway and highway projects within our Virginia Surface Transportation Practice. We are looking for a candidate possessing a strong transportation engineering background and verbal and written skills, as well as the ability to support and eventually lead design efforts on transportation projects. Specific characteristics will include:
- Responsible for developing design plans, calculations, cost estimates, for conceptual, preliminary, and final bid packages
- Experience providing engineering design services for traditional design bid-build projects and design build highway projects
- Demonstrated ability to assist and/or lead the design of project specific tasks, roadway and highway design, drainage design, maintenance of traffic control plans (MOT) designs, as well as other transportation engineering tasks
- Experience with VDOT and local agency projects
- Experience working within the VDOT OpenRoads Environment and the utilization of OpenRoads Designer and SUDA modules
- Willingness to help create and foster a team environment
- Possess strong a verbal and written communication skills, demonstrated ability delivering designs for complex transportation projects; as well as being goal oriented, quality focused, and have demonstrated success working within and fostering a team environment
- Collaborate with the other team members to develop transportation projects including but not limited to roadway/highway, bridge, rail, transportation planning, traffic control, signing, pavement marking, knowledge of hydraulic design, and preliminary design for environmental documents
What You'll Need to Succeed:
- 2-5 years of related experience
- BSCE in Civil Engineering
- Professional engineering license preferred but not required
- Experience with VDOT on roadway projects
- Proficient with MicroStation and OpenRoads Designer
- Experience producing drainage designs for urban and rural projects is a plus
